Waitrose

Waitrose is a UK supermarket chain that has earned an undisputed reputation for its high-end products and superior customer service. The company is part of the John Lewis Partnership, which is owned by its employees. This lets employees feel more involved in the success of the business and also ensures its expansion. The company is committed to ethical standards. The employees are committed to their work, which is reflected in the way that the store operates.

They are more likely to go the extra mile for their customers. This commitment to quality has made the company a household name in the United Kingdom. Additionally, the company has made major investments in technology to help its business operations. For example it was among the first retailers to introduce self-service checkouts. Innovative technology has led to an increase in efficiency and productivity.

In addition to their superior product quality, Waitrose is known for their efforts to reduce food waste. They were among the first stores in the UK to adopt the Food Waste Production Roadmap, which was developed by sustainability charity WRAP. They have also partnered with FareShare to convert food waste into meals for the needy.

John James Sainsbury founded the company in 1869. The company's guiding principle was "Quality perfect at lower prices". This principle is still in force today. The company has increased in size slowly over the years and currently operates more than 1,400 stores. The company sells food, clothes, and general merchandise.

Sainsbury's was the first to pioneer the development of its own brand products in the Fifties & Sixties. Its aim was to offer a high quality product at less. It also opened a number town-centre stores and expanded its convenience store range. Sainsbury's introduced a new format in 1994 called the Central to compete with Tesco's Metro. The same time, Sainsbury's dismissed the Tesco clubcard initiative in 1994 as "a simple electronic version of Green Shield Stamps."

In recent years Sainsbury's faced an intense competition from German discounters such as Lidl and Aldi. It has responded by investing in its own-brand offerings and cutting prices on essential items. This strategy has paid off, since Sainsbury's year-on-year growth has been ahead of other big players.
